When to Call for Emergency Lock Repair
Certain situations require professional emergency situation lock repair. Here's a list of common circumstances:
Lost Keys: If keys are lost or taken, changing the locks becomes essential to maintaining security.
Broken Key: If a key snaps off in the lock, it can hinder gain access to and requires instant attention.
Lock Malfunction: If a lock won't turn or is jammed, it may prevent entry or exit, posing a security threat.
Break-in Attempts: If a break-in happens, instant lock replacement or repair is essential to guarantee security.
Moving Into a New Home: It's a good idea to alter locks when moving into a new place to ensure no previous residents have access.
Urgent Lock Changes: In cases of relationship changes or occupant turnover, changing locks quickly can protect citizens.

FAQs About Emergency Lock Repair
1. What should I do if I'm locked out?
If you are locked out, contact a locksmith services professional who can help you regain gain access to. Avoid attempting to force the window lock experts, as this might trigger more damage.
2. For how long does emergency situation lock repair take?
The period depends on the problem. Simple lock repairs may take 15-30 minutes, while replacements could take longer.
3. Can all locks be repaired?
Not all locks can be fixed. If a lock is badly damaged or old, replacement may be the very best choice.
4. What are the costs associated with emergency situation lock repair?
Expenses vary based upon the kind of lock, the complexity of the concern, and the locksmith's rates. Anticipate to pay additional for emergency services outside typical business hours.
5. How can I prevent lock emergency situations?
Routine maintenance and examinations of locks, rekeying after relocating, and using top quality locks can assist avoid emergencies.
6. Exist DIY options for lock issues?
While minor concerns like lubrication may be understandable in the house, more complex issues ought to always be managed by a professional locksmith.
